NEW CREAMERY AT BROOKLYN

The new creamery which has been erected by Mr A Manoy on a section or land at Mr Fry’s corner, Brooklyn, was opened this morning. The separator, which is driven by a 4 h.p. engine and boiler, is one of the latest Alpha DeLaval pattern, capable of skimming 440 gallons per hour, which will enable the supplies of milk brought- in to be dealt with without delay. The building is a convenient one, and every attention has been paid to minor details in connection with the treatment jf the fresh milk. The creamery, which is to act as a feeder to the Riwaka Butter Factory, is to be open daily. It may interest our readers to learn that over 200 gallons were received this morning, and no doubt the supply will materially increase when settlers in the locality appreciate the advantages of having a creamery near at hand:
